Web• Food to Microorganism Ratio (F/M): This is the ratio of the organic loading rate to the biomass concentration in the system. It is calculated by dividing the influent BOD by the MLSS and the SRT. The F/M ratio affects the growth rate, oxygen demand, and sludge yield of the microorganisms. Webwastewater moves through the aeration basin, food (BOD) decreases as microorganisms utilize it in the presence of oxygen for growth and reproduction with a resultant increase in cell mass (MLSS concentration). This is known as the Growth Phase, where excess food (BOD) is available allowing for optimal bacterial cell growth with the uptake of ... WebMar 18, 2024 · the food to micro-organism ratio, F:M: the ratio of substrate S (the organic matter, represented by the BOD or COD) to biomass (assumed to be represented by the volatile fraction of the mixed liquor suspended solids, MLVSS or X’). So, F:M = SQ w /(VX’) the sludge yield, Y’: the ratio of cells (biological sludge) formed to substrate consumed.
